About Durweston Church of England Primary School

Durweston Church of England Primary School is a primary school in Blandford Forum, Dorset, classified by the DfE as an academy converter with a Church of England religious character. Around 140 pupils aged 3 to 11 attend the school. The school holds a 'Good' judgement from Ofsted (February 2026). In the most recent Key Stage 2 SATs, 80% of pupils reached the expected standard in reading, writing and maths combined — well above the national average of 61%. That marks an improvement of 17.0 percentage points in the proportion reaching the expected standard on the previous year, though small year groups can make these figures swing sharply from year to year. On our composite score, which combines the DfE attainment measures above, this places it in the top 44% of primary schools nationally.

Pupils achieved an average scaled score of 108 in reading and 111 in maths (national averages are about 105 and 104). Its intake is relatively advantaged, with around 11% of pupils eligible for free school meals in the last six years versus about 24% nationally.
